November 2004, Toronto, Buffalo, London
The world in Venice : print, the city, & early modern identity

In 'The world in Venice', Bronwen Wilson brings to a fore an unprecedented range of printed images and archival materials pertaining to Venice and Venitian life. Her analysis is informed by a rich selection of historical and art historical litterature and conceptualized through the strategic use of theoretical debates.
